Description

By ed. Aebisher, David

This book aims to provide scientific information about hormones. Hormones are chemical compounds that transmit specific information between organs and thus regulate the body’s work. As a group of biologically active signaling molecules, they belong to the four main groups of organic chemical compounds. The 36 chapters present the characteristics of exemplary hormones. The prepared monograph is a description of the most popular hormones. In this volume, one can read about the biochemical pathways of adrenaline, adrenocorticotropic hormone (ACTH), aldosterone, antidiuretic hormone (vasopressin), cholecystokinin, corticosteroid, corticotropin releasing hormone (CRH), cortisol, endocrine disorders, endocrine system, epinephrine, erythropoietin, estrogen, follicle-stimulation hormone (FSH), ghrelin, glucagon, gonadotropin releasing hormone (GnRH), growth hormone (GH), growth hormone releasing hormone (GHRH), hepcidin, human chorionic gonadotropin-β, humoral factors, importance of a correct hormonal balance for the psychological well-being of women, insulin, insulin-like growth factor (IGF), luteinizing hormone (LH), insulin, oxytocin, parathyroid hormone (PTH), progesterone, prolactin, thyroid-stimulating hormone (TSH), serotonin, thyroid hormone, thyrotropin releasing hormone (TRH) and prolactin.
